I see they now sell a small size and a larger size now. { media that is}. I think there was only the one size back when I used it.
I found ARM was better at maintaining my strontium and magnesium levels than the crushed coral that I used. Someone also told me crushed coral was higher in phosphates than ARM media, for what thats worth.
I also think some thing like CaribSea Geo Marine crushed coral would be a better reactor media than the cheaper stuff stores sell for tanks. Again thats my opinion. I remember an article on all this somewhere once. One of the online mags.
